    welcome,
    sounds like you have an original 16. the boat will either have a v drive( inboard with a rudder on the back) or an outdrive hanging off the back. a 65 would most likely be an eaton outdrive with a ford interceptor motor.
    do a search on member bobincovington he has an early 16 with an eaton drive his pictures should help you ID what you have. also if you have any pictures please post them up that will help as well. general condition will decide what value the boat has, but there are certain issues with boats this age that are issues no matter what condition rough or mint. namely the fuel system and tank. If it is the original steel tank it needs to be replaced. hope that helps if you have any questions just ask.
